Branch Details

Bank Surat People's Co-operative Bank
Branch KHATODARA
IFSC Code SPCB0251006
State GUJARAT
District SURAT
City SURAT
Address OPP. SUB JAIL, RING ROAD, SURAT - 395002
Contact +912612632653
MICR Code 395251006
